If you are invited to someone's house in America for dinner , you should bring a gift , such as a
bunch of flowers or a box of chocolates . If you give your host a wrapped gift , he or she may open it in
front of you . Opening a present in front of the gift-giver is considered polite . It shows that the host is
excited about receiving the gift and want to show his or her appreciation to you immediately . Even if
the host doesn't like it , he or she will tell a "white lie" and say how much they like the gift to prevent
the guest from feeling bad. If your host asks you to arrive at a particular time , you should not arrive
exactly on time or earlier than the expected time , because this is considered to be potentially
inconvenient and therefore rude , as the host may not be ready.
